A lawsuit has been filed seeking records on Ray Epps, a key figure in the January 6 Capitol riot who was previously accused by Kash Patel, a former Trump aide, of being a federal asset. Patel had suggested Epps could only have been removed from the FBI’s Most Wanted list if he was working for the government or had died. The filing comes amid ongoing scrutiny of Epps’s role in the events of that day, raising questions about his potential connections to federal agencies and the broader implications for the January 6 investigation. This legal move could shed new light on Epps’s activities and affiliations.
